I have an electric water heater at my cottage, and first year of ownership, I flipped on the breaker for the water pump and water heater at the same time (since we turn those off when we aren't there). I had let enough water drain out of the system (and thus, the hot water tank) before leaving the cottage a couple of weeks prior, and there was not enough water at the top of the tank to cover the element. Sucker burned out before the tank refilled. I now have two backups in case it happens again.
Also, Mike... regarding your washing machine problem. If it is still throwing codes, and taking forever to drain, it's time for a new pump. I went thru this myself last year, originally thought that a certain type of detergent was clogging the pump. Nope, the impeller in the pump had come loose and wasn't pumping the water out. Pretty easy to replace.
